Bald-Headed Man in Profile Right: Small Bust, The Artist's Father (?)

Rembrandt Harmenszoon van Rijn
1606-1669

Bald-Headed Man in Profile Right: Small Bust, The Artist's Father (?)

1630
Etching on paper.
57 x 43 mm
RvR 410
NHD number
NHD 61, II
Notes
Probably later impression.
The plate edges have been trimmed and the ground cleaned.
Inscriptions/Markings
Signed in monogram and dated, "RHL 1630".
Watermark: none.
Provenance

John Barnard (d. 1784), London; George Hibbert (1757-1837), London; August Artaria (1807-1893), Vienna; George W. Vanderbilt (1862-1914); from whom purchased by J. Pierpont Morgan in 1905.
